Who Does Sam Elliott Play In Landman Season 2?

In Season 2 of Landman, Sam Elliott steps into the role of T.L. Norris, the estranged and wheelchair bound father of Tommy Norris, played by Billy Bob Thornton. From his very first appearance, T.L. carries a quiet weight, a man shaped by years of distance, regret, and unresolved family ties. Once a dedicated oil worker, he spent much of his life away from home, creating a fracture that now defines his relationship with his son.

Introduced in an assisted living facility in the Texas Panhandle, T.L.’s story takes a turning point when he learns of his wife Dorothy’s death, a moment that pulls him back into Tommy’s life. Described as a fractured man with a sharp mind but a worn-out body, he brings both tension and emotional depth to the season.

His presence becomes central to the unfolding family dynamic, adding layers of pain, reflection, and reluctant reconnection. Elliott’s performance not only anchors the storyline but also marks a powerful on-screen reunion with Thornton, making T.L. Norris one of the most compelling characters of the season.

What Is The Relationship Between Tommy Norris And T.L. Norris?

In Landman, Tommy Norris (Billy Bob Thornton) and T.L. Norris (Sam Elliott) share a complicated and deeply fractured father-son relationship. Years of trauma, neglect, and absence created a rift between them. T.L.’s struggle with alcoholism and his time away on oil rigs to avoid his wife, Dorothy, left Tommy with a harsh and often violent childhood, while his mother’s abusive actions further drove him away, prompting him to leave home at just 14.

Season 2 explores a path toward reconciliation, beginning with the death of Tommy’s mother, which acts as a catalyst for reconnecting father and son. Tommy invites the wheelchair bound T.L. to live with him and his family, creating space for both tension and tenderness.

Through shared salty humor and a mutual appreciation for the Texas landscape, they gradually recognize one another, even as Tommy admits to inheriting traits he once vowed to avoid. By the season’s end, their bond extends into business, as the trio, including Tommy’s son Cooper, launches CTT Oil Exploration & Cattle, with T.L. taking on the role of Drilling Supervisor, proving that fractured families can find new strength together.

How did Taylor Sheridan convince Sam Elliott to join Landman?

Taylor Sheridan convinced Sam Elliott to join Landman Season 2 through a combination of personal persistence, a simple but direct text message, and the appeal of reuniting with longtime friend Billy Bob Thornton. Although Elliott had enjoyed working on Sheridan’s previous series, 1883, he was initially hesitant to return due to personal medical issues and the comfort of being at home.

Sheridan’s approach was both blunt and supportive. When Elliott mentioned he felt “spoiled” by the quality of the writing on 1883, Sheridan sent a straightforward text: “I’m going to get your ass back to work.”

When doubts lingered, he added, “Buddy, I’m not going without you,” emphasizing how crucial Elliott was to the story. Ultimately, Elliott officially committed after reading the first two episodes of Season 2, which he described as an “incredible gift” on the page.

The chance to play the father of Thornton’s character, coupled with their 35-year friendship, sealed the deal and brought Elliott back to the screen.

What Happens In The Landman Season 2 Finale?

The Landman Season 2 finale, Tragedy and Flies, aired on January 18, 2026, and follows Tommy Norris (Billy Bob Thornton) as he leaves the corporate world to start his own company, CTT Oil Exploration & Cattle, named for Cooper, Tommy, and his father, T.L. (Sam Elliott).

To fund the venture, he secures a $62 million investment from the cartel-linked Gallino (Andy Garcia) and builds a new team with Cooper as President, Rebecca as COO, Nate as Treasurer, and T.L. as Drilling Supervisor.

The finale also resolves family and legal challenges. Cooper avoids charges after a violent altercation thanks to Rebecca’s intervention. Ainsley (Michelle Randolph) grows by defending her non-binary roommate, and Tommy reconnects with his ex-wife Angela (Ali Larter).

The season ends with Tommy seeing a coyote at sunset, saying, “Not today… today is mine,” symbolizing his reclaiming control over his life.

What Is The Viral Scene Between T.L. Norris And Tommy Norris?

The most viral scene between T.L. Norris (Sam Elliott) and Tommy Norris (Billy Bob Thornton) in Landman Season 2 is the “Stripper Physical Therapist” incident from Episode 5. In a bold attempt to motivate his stubborn, wheelchair-bound father to start physical therapy, Tommy hires a stripper to pose as a licensed therapist.

What begins as a darkly comedic gag quickly turns into a revealing moment about their complicated father-son relationship, masculinity, and Tommy’s desperate lengths to help T.L. Clips of the scene quickly went viral on platforms like Facebook and TikTok, leaving viewers either laughing at its outrageousness or stunned by the show’s boundary-pushing humor.

Beyond the stripper scene, several other moments between T.L. and Tommy have been widely shared for their emotional impact. In Episode 8, T.L. delivers the raw “worn-out skin suit” monologue after falling into a pool, leading to their first genuine hug in years.

Episode 7 features a heartfelt roadside cafe conversation where T.L. warns Tommy about missing out on life by being consumed with work. The Season 2 premiere also showcases T.L.’s dignity and introspection as he refuses to miss a sunset at the assisted living facility. Together, these scenes highlight both the humor and depth of their evolving bond.
